About Natural Resources Law in Atizapan, Mexico

Atizapan, a municipality in the State of Mexico, is an area with a diverse and vital collection of natural resources which include water bodies, forests, and mineral deposits. The management and preservation of these resources are crucial, both for environmental reasons and for the economic benefits they provide to the local community. The legal framework governing natural resources in Atizapan is designed to ensure sustainable usage, balance economic development with environmental protection, and resolve disputes regarding resource allocation and usage.

Local Laws Overview

The local laws in Atizapan regarding natural resources are aligned with the broader national legal framework of Mexico. Key aspects include:

  • Environmental Protection Laws: Regulations stipulate the protection of ecosystems and require environmental impact assessments for significant projects.
  • Resource Management: Laws focus on sustainable resource extraction, promoting practices that prevent over-exploitation.
  • Water Rights: Legal provisions outline the usage, management, and distribution of water resources.
  • Land Use Regulations: Rules governing the allocation and zoning have implications for residential, commercial, and industrial developments.
  • Forestry and Wildlife Conservation: These laws aim to protect forests and wildlife, regulating activities that could impact these natural habitats.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the primary natural resources in Atizapan?

Atizapan is rich in water resources, minerals, and forest areas which are vital for both the local economy and environmental biodiversity.

Can I extract minerals from my property?

Mineral extraction typically requires specific permits and must comply with local and national regulations. Legal guidance is recommended to navigate these laws.

How do I obtain a water usage permit?

Water permits are issued by governmental agencies. The process involves demonstrating legal rights to the land and intended usage, and complying with environmental safeguards.

What is an environmental impact assessment?

It is a process used to evaluate the environmental ramifications of a proposed project, ensuring that any potential negative impacts are identified and mitigated.

What steps must a business take to comply with local environmental laws?

Businesses must adhere to regulations regarding emissions, waste management, and resource usage, often requiring permits and regular inspections.

How can indigenous communities assert their rights over natural resources?

Indigenous groups can use legal channels to uphold traditional rights and counteract unauthorized usage of resources on their ancestral lands.

Are conservation efforts legally mandated?

Yes, there are laws that mandate conservation efforts, requiring both individuals and organizations to align activities with sustainability goals.

What regulations are in place for developers interested in using forest land?

Developing forest land generally requires conformity with environmental regulations that protect biodiversity and ensure sustainable land usage.

How do property disputes related to natural resources get resolved?

These disputes can often be complex, needing mediation or resolution through court interventions, with a legal expert providing essential guidance.

Who enforces natural resource laws in Atizapan?

Enforcement is typically carried out by government bodies such as CONANP (National Commission for Protected Natural Areas) and SEMARNAT (Secretariat of Environment and Natural Resources).

Additional Resources

Here are some resources that can be valuable for legal inquiries regarding natural resources in Atizapan:

  • SEMARNAT: The federal agency responsible for developing environmental policy and its enforcement.
  • CONAFOR: The National Forestry Commission which handles forest-related issues and conservation.
  • Local Government Offices: Provide information on permits and local compliance requirements.
  • Environmental NGOs: Offer support and information on sustainability and conservation efforts.
